Introduction to Satellite Telecommunications

Satellite telecommunications involve the use of artificial satellites in orbit around the Earth to transmit and receive signals, facilitating communication between different locations. The technology has undergone significant transformations over the years, with recent innovations focusing on improving the speed, capacity, and reliability of satellite communication systems.

One of the key drivers of recent satellite telecommunications innovations is the growing demand for high-speed internet and mobile connectivity. The increasing use of mobile devices, social media, and online services has created a need for faster and more reliable communication systems, which satellite telecommunications can provide. Additionally, the development of new satellite constellations, such as those launched by companies like SpaceX and OneWeb, has enabled the deployment of thousands of small satellites in low Earth orbit, providing increased capacity and coverage.

Recent Advancements in Satellite Telecommunications

Recent advancements in satellite telecommunications have focused on improving the efficiency, capacity, and reliability of satellite communication systems. Some of the key innovations include the development of new satellite constellations, the use of advanced propulsion systems, and the implementation of cutting-edge communication technologies. For example, the use of phased array antennas has enabled the creation of high-gain antennas that can be steered electronically, providing greater flexibility and improved performance.

Another significant development in satellite telecommunications is the use of high-throughput satellites (HTS), which offer significantly higher capacity and faster speeds than traditional satellites. HTS satellites use multiple spot beams to provide focused coverage, increasing the overall capacity and reducing the cost per bit. This has enabled the provision of high-speed internet services, including broadband and mobile connectivity, to remote and underserved communities.

Impact of Satellite Telecommunications Innovations

The impact of recent satellite telecommunications innovations has been significant, with the technology playing a vital role in connecting remote and underserved communities, providing critical communication services, and enabling global communication networks. Satellite telecommunications have also enabled the provision of emergency communication services, such as those provided during natural disasters or search and rescue operations.

In addition to the social and economic benefits, satellite telecommunications innovations have also had a significant impact on the environment. The use of satellite communication systems has reduced the need for physical infrastructure, such as fiber optic cables, and has enabled the monitoring of environmental phenomena, such as climate change and deforestation. Furthermore, the development of new satellite constellations has created new opportunities for space exploration and scientific research.
